Hi Matias,

It is possible that the version the tbb.dll and tbbmalloc.dll files included with the Bakery asset will work for the AIGamedevToolkit as well.

To test this, you can remove the copy of those files included with the AIGamedevToolkit which are located in Assets/AIGamedevToolkit/InferenceEngines/OpenVINO/Plugins/x86_64/

Note: You would likely need to restart the Unity Editor after removing the duplicate files
